In this video I show you how I troubleshoot the cooling fan circuit on an older Honda Civic.  I also show how to replace the cooling fan switch.  The exact vehicle that I'm testing is 2000 Honda Civic LX.  1996-2000 models should be similar.   Be sure that any checks that are done on a cooling system are with a cool vehicle, you don't want to get burned by hot coolant.
